The Evolution of Tool Shopping
Historically, purchasing tools needed checking out a physical store, navigating aisles, and physically bring heavy products. Nevertheless, the introduction of e-commerce has dramatically changed this landscape. Customers now have the benefit of browsing Tool Shop brochures from the convenience of their homes. This shift began in earnest in the late 1990s and accelerated with the surge of web ease of access and enhancements in logistics and shipment systems.

When deciding to look for tools online, consumers should keep numerous consider mind to guarantee a satisfying experience:
Product Specifications: Look for detailed descriptions, consisting of size, type, and planned usage.Brand name Reputation: Often, renowned brand names offer much better quality and service warranties.Delivering Fees: Be aware of any additional costs for shipping that may impact your overall expense.Return Policy: A favorable return policy can provide peace of mind in case the product does not fulfill expectations.Delivery Times: Consider how quickly you need the tools and the shipping timeframe provided by the retailer.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Are online tool shops trusted?
Yes, numerous online tool stores are respectable and offer dependable products. It's always best to buy from well-known merchants or those with positive consumer evaluations.
2. How can I ensure I get the right tools for my requirements?
Thoroughly read item descriptions, client reviews, and consult purchasing guides offered on different sites. Numerous retailers likewise have consumer service agents to assist you.
3. Can I return tools acquired online?
Many online sellers have return policies in place. It's necessary to check the specific return policy of the store before making a purchase.
4. Is it safe to acquire tools online?
Acquiring tools online is typically safe. Make sure that the retailer utilizes secure payment approaches, and try to find SSL certificates indicated by a lock icon in the web browser.
5. Do online shops provide service warranties on their tools?
Many credible online tool merchants use makers' warranties on items. Always check out the warranty information before buying.
